To a solution of [4-(4-acetylamino-phenyl)-6-chloro-3-methyl-naphthalen-2-yl]-acetic acid methyl ester (112 mg, 0.29 mmol) in ethanol (3 mL) and THF (3 mL) was added a sodium hydroxide solution (586 uL, 1.0 N) at room temperature. The resulting clear solution was stirred for 4 h. Then, the solvents were removed under vacuum and the residue was diluted with water (10 mL), acidified with 1.0 N hydrochloric acid, and extracted with ethyl acetate (2×20 mL). The combined organic extracts were washed with brine solution (20 mL) and dried over anhydrous magnesium sulfate. Filtration of drying agent and concentration of the solvent under vacuum gave a solid which was treated with hot acetonitrile. After cooling in the refrigerator, the solids were collected by filtration and washed with acetonitrile to give [4-(4-acetylamino-phenyl)-6-chloro-3-methyl-naphthalen-2-yl]-acetic acid (65 mg, 60.2%) as a white solid. 1H NMR (300 MHz, DMSO-d6) δ ppm 12.50 (s, 1 H), 10.13 (s, 1 H), 7.93 (d, J=8.8 Hz, 1 H), 7.84 (s, 1 H), 7.76 (d, J=8.2 Hz, 2 H), 7.45 (dd, J=8.8, 1.8 Hz, 1 H), 7.15 (m, 3 H), 3.84 (s, 2 H), 2.10 (br. s., 3 H), 2.09 (br. s., 3 H). HRMS (ES+) calcd. for C21H19ClNO3 [(M+H)+] 368.1048, obsd. 368.1049.
